]> git.ipfire.org Git - ipfire-2.x.git/blobdiff - config/rootfiles/core/128/update.sh
unbound: Drop certificates for local control connection
[ipfire-2.x.git] / config / rootfiles / core / 128 / update.sh
index 343abc1cea2520ac6d414a6d65a46a80e2a19ecf..99c036d600ea4e7a2ea23a2886e9a3b05b99aac0 100644 (file)
@@ -35,8 +35,14 @@ done
 
 # Remove files
 rm -vf \
-       /usr/lib/libcrypto.so.10 \
-       /usr/lib/libssl.so.10
+       /usr/lib{,/sse2}/libcrypto.so.10 \
+       /usr/lib{,/sse2}/libssl.so.10 \
+       /home/nobody/.rnd \
+       /var/ipfire/ovpn/ca/.rnd \
+       /var/tmp/.rnd \
+       /.rnd \
+       /root/.rnd
+
 
 # Extract files
 extract_files
@@ -54,6 +60,12 @@ sysctl -p
 if grep -q "ENABLED=on" /var/ipfire/vpn/settings; then
        /etc/init.d/ipsec restart
 fi
+/etc/init.d/sshd restart
+/etc/init.d/apache restart
+/etc/init.d/unbound restart
+
+# This update needs a reboot...
+touch /var/run/need_reboot
 
 # Finish
 /etc/init.d/fireinfo start